Tom,
    I remember when Karol Miller really got everybody's attention at the salt
in the late 50's.
    The Santa Maria, CA area had a pretty impressive 56 Ford that Bob
Joehnck(sp) of Santa Barbara built a E8"block for. The car, called the
Long-Dog had a
Daschund(sp) painted down the entire length of the car with the words "The
Longest Deal In Town" and was sponsored by Patterson Ford and driven by one of
their salesmen. The car was all-steel and ran just over 100MPH in "C" gas at
the
local drags. The competition then was back in the 80MPH 1/4 mile speed, so
the Patterson Ford Long-Dog would match race the winners of            Gas""
and
B"" Gas at the conclusion of eliminations every meet, usually beating them
badly.

    As I recall the Patterson people took the car to Bonneville about that
time and were soundly trailered by Karol Miller.
